In a disgusting display of action, Chinese player Shuai Zhang faced a terrible and shameful incident by her opponent Kiara Toth and the chair umpire as well as the tournament officials. The incident took place when Zhang was facing Toth in the ongoing Budapest Open and received a bad call from the umpire. The umpire called the shot โoutโ even though Zhang retorted that it was in.
When she was ignored by the umpire, she called for the tournament officials to check-in. As soon as this happened, Toth was seen walking over to the ball mark on the clay court and wiping it with her shoes. The incident was caught on camera and Toth has been receiving a lot of condemnation from tennis fans and players alike. Few hours ago, Australian player Ajla Tomljanovic tweeted about the drama and called Tothโs action as an โabsolutely disgusting behaviorโ.
After the negligence by the authorities and the constant booing by the crowd, Zhang suffered an anxiety attack and had a breakdown. A doctor had to be called for her and eventually, due to the worsening of her situation, she had to retire from the match. Tomljanovic expressed her admiration at Zhang for shaking the hands of the umpire and Toth as she walked out of the match.

Fans reacted on the incident

With Zhang retiring from the tournament and Toth proceeding to the next round, tennis fans from around the world have reacted to this situation. Many fans called out Toth and the crowd for their behavior and asked for the Hungarian to be disqualified from the tournament.
